I made mine out of plumbers pipe parts and plexiglass all from Home Depot. Total cost? About $15.00 (but that included a large piece of plexiglass that I only used 1/4 of). It is strong and adjustable. You can see some pictures here;

http://www.dvdtalk.com/forum/showthread.php?t=409982

Basically it is floor flange attached to ceiling
Pipe nipple (length determined by your needs) to floor flange on ceiling
2nd floor flange attached to bottom of nipple
2nd floor flange attached to piece of plexiglass
plexiglass attached to project with appropriate screws AND nuts

In reality you want to do two seperate steps on floor flange and pipe nipple in ceiling. One floor flange attached to flexiglass/projector. Then you can screw on the whole thing to the pipe nipple. Use the nuts to make small changes in height and/or level. For an eight foot ceiling you can barely see it. If you don't want to DIY (the above took me all of 45 minutes), I actually saw a decent looking one at Best Buy for $90.00. It was "universal". But it looked big to me and I wondered how it would work for 8' ceilings let alone any thing shorter.
